This paper is created based upon the Bandgap reference voltage along with a Startup compensation circuit which is independent of temperature, voltage and other process parameters. The design is carried out in three different process technologies with a comparison on the low voltage power supply obtained in each of the technologies. The simulation is carried out at a range of -400C - 1250C in Cadence Virtuoso using Spectre simulator. The proposed design of the BGR is based on a current mirror circuit. Two important parameters were taken into consideration: Temperature variation and Supply voltage variation. Based on the requirements, PTAT (Proportional To Absolute Temperature) and CTAT (Complementary To Absolute Temperature) were designed, and a constant reference voltage was obtained by combining both and cancelling the effects of both.
